Finding the Balance: Business Casual vs. Formal Dress
Defining the distinction between business casual and professional attire can often feel like striding a fine line. While both styles aim for a polished appearance, their nuances can business professional attire easily lead to sartorial confusion. Business casual generally leans towards ease with options like khakis, button-down shirts, and sweaters. Professional attire, on the other hand, typically requires more tailored pieces such as suits, dress pants, and collared shirts. Generally, the key lies in considering the specific workplace culture and event requirements.

Business Casual: A Guide to Modern Workplace Dress
The modern workplace is shifting, and with it comes a requirement for adaptable dress codes. Business casual has emerged as a popular selection for offices seeking a balance between professionalism and casualness.
Understanding the nuances of business casual can be difficult. Generally, it involves dressing in smart attire while avoiding overly traditional elements.
- Consider fabrics like cotton, linen, and silk in paler shades.
- Opt for tailored pieces that fit well but aren't too restrictive.
- Stay away from clothing with excessive embellishments, bold colors, or rips and tears.
Ultimately, the best approach to business casual is to err on the side of respectability. When in doubt, it's always better to dress more conservatively.

Confidence in Every Step: Business Casual Footwear Trends style
Navigating the world of business casual attire can feel like a tightrope walk. You want to project professionalism and competence while still embracing a touch of individuality. Your footwear choices play a crucial role in achieving this delicate balance, dictating your overall appearance and influencing how you feel throughout the day. Fortunately, current trends offer an exciting array of options that seamlessly blend style with substance.
- Classic silhouettes like loafers, oxfords, and brogues remain timeless choices, effortlessly conveying sophistication and reliability. Look for innovative twists on these traditional designs, such as textured materials or subtle patterns to add a contemporary vibe.
- Modern flats offer both comfort and style, making them an excellent choice for busy days. Opt for sleek leather styles with clean lines or embellishments like bows or buckles for a touch of personality.
- Sneakers, once relegated to the gym, have found their place in the business casual realm. Choose minimalist designs in neutral colors and high-quality materials to maintain a professional impression.
